Updating a home's switchboard with expert help is mainly driven by the desire to significantly enhance household safety by incorporating advanced protective devices. Out-of-date ceramic fuses, still found in lots of older homes in New South Wales, offer limited security versus electrical overloads and short circuits, leaving occupants vulnerable to the dangers of electrocution. A key aspect of contemporary switchboard upgrades is the required setup of Residual Current Gadget (RCDs) or security switches, which continuously keep track of electrical circulation and immediately cut power in case of an earth leak detection. This speedy action is vital in preventing deadly electrical shocks and lowering the threat of fires stimulated by defective appliances or weakening circuitry. Furthermore, expert upgrades include changing outdated, fragile support panels that might include hazardous substances like asbestos with modern-day, fireproof panels that adhere to present Australian safety standards, offering a more secure living environment.
In addition to immediate safety advantages, Switchboard Upgrades are an essential requirement for homeowners aiming to embrace renewable energy and sustainable transportation options. If you are preparing to set up a solar PV system or a devoted electrical automobile charging station, your existing infrastructure needs to be capable of handling bidirectional power flow and sustained high-current demands. Accredited electrical contractors performing Switchboard Upgrades will typically suggest transitioning to a three-phase power supply if the residential or commercial property's present load is reaching its limit. This guarantees that your photovoltaic panels can feed excess energy back into the grid efficiently and that your lorry can charge at maximum speed without compromising the performance of other home devices. By prioritising Switchboard Upgrades throughout the early stages of a green energy shift, you prevent the logistical headaches and additional expenses associated with emergency retrofitting or system failures during peak demand periods.
